What is the difference between Assistant Led Lighting Design Engineer vs Lighting Design Engineer?
Career: Assistant Led Lighting Design Engineer
| Aspect | Assistant Led Lighting Design Engineer | Lighting Design Engineer |
|---|---|---|
| Qualifications | Typically requires a bachelor's degree in lighting design, architecture, or engineering; some roles may need certification in lighting design | Requires similar qualifications; often with more experience or advanced certifications |
| Work Environment | Supports senior designers in office settings, project sites, and manufacturing facilities | Leads lighting projects, collaborates with clients, and oversees design implementation |
| Responsibilities | Assists in designing lighting layouts, preparing drawings, and conducting basic calculations | Develops comprehensive lighting plans, performs detailed calculations, and manages project execution |
The main difference lies in experience and responsibility level. Assistant Led Lighting Design Engineers support senior staff and focus on assisting tasks, while Lighting Design Engineers take on more independent project leadership and complex design responsibilities.
